WebOct 24, 2024 · Definition. A kernel is a non-negative real-valued integrable function K. For most applications, it is desirable to define the function to satisfy two additional requirements: Normalization: ∫ − ∞ + ∞ K ( u) d u = 1; Symmetry: K ( − u) = K ( u) for all values of u.
